Investment Contract
In securities law, a type of security encompassing any contract by which an investor invests in a common enterprise with an expectation of profits solely from the efforts of persons other than the investor.

Registered Offering
A securities offering that has been registered with the Securities and Exchange Commission, making it available to the public.
Prospective Investors
Individuals or entities that are potentially interested in investing in a particular security, property, or business opportunity but have not yet committed to the investment.
